The Rodin Museum features a permanent collection of sculpture by Auguste Rodin (French, 1840–1917). According to the web site, “His uncanny ability to convey movement and to show the inner feelings of the men and women he portrayed, the bravura of his light-catching modeling, and his extraordinary use of similar figures in different mediums, have established him as one of the greatest sculptors of all time.”
